[QUOTE="JeremyH, post: 14524559, member: 160292"] Don't look at it as just cooling iat's, even though it does just as menthanol does (even when it's direct port sprayed in the intake runner next to the injector). But, no, ethanol doesnt contain more oxygen and energy than regular gasoline, but there is more volume of fuel being consumed which in turn allows for more oxygen, the injectors are pumping out 20-30% more fuel per cycle and your burning more of the fuel mixture. To make power you increase air and fuel delivery to the engine. As the ethanol vaporizes it removes alot more heat from the surroundings, so even though it has less energy(than gasoline) and puts out less btu's(generates less heat during combustion) it allows for a more complete burn of the fuel to get the most out of the fuel mixture, also because of the cooling properties of ethanol, the effective octane is greatly increased. So what all this does for you is allow for a cooler air/fuel charge with more fuel volume and a more complete burn, which means denser, more powerful combustion. This also helps remove carbon buildup and varnish in the engine and reduce emmissions. When you run more gasoline(either 100% or e10), a higher percentage of tha gasoline is not consumed during combustion which yields less efficient combustion and more deposits and emmissions. It is the cooling/octane boosting properties of the ethanol that resists detonation. This is what also allows for alot more timing to be run safely for even more power. [/QUOTE]
